Problem

Display devices with mirror properties, such as OLED and LCD, face manufacturing and quality issues due to layered structures and pattern differences, leading to image haze and compromised display quality.

Innovation Solution

A display device with a mirror substrate featuring a continuous first mirror layer and mirror patterns on a transparent substrate, where the first mirror layer extends across both regions with and without mirror patterns, and a second mirror layer is added to enhance reflectivity and simplify manufacturing using a single halftone mask.

Solution Approach 1:

The patent applies local quality by creating different mirror layer configurations in different regions of the display device. Specifically, the mirror substrate includes a first mirror layer extending continuously across the substrate and a second mirror layer extending only in non-emitting regions. This local differentiation allows the device to achieve mirror property where needed while maintaining display quality in emitting regions, thereby resolving the contradiction between manufacturing ease and display quality.

Solution Approach 1:

The patent implements local quality by configuring the second mirror layer to extend only in non-emitting regions and not in emitting regions. This creates a local distinction that prevents light scattering between emitting and non-emitting areas, thereby eliminating image haze while maintaining the mirror property in non-emitting regions. This resolves the contradiction by applying different structural characteristics to different local regions.

Solution Approach 2:

The patent segments the mirror layer structure into two distinct parts: a first mirror layer that extends continuously across the entire substrate, and a second mirror layer that extends only in non-emitting regions. This segmentation allows independent optimization of different regions - the continuous first layer provides baseline mirror property while the region-specific second layer enhances reflection in non-emitting areas without affecting emitting regions, thus preventing image haze.

AI summary

A display device may include a display unit disposed on a substrate and a mirror substrate facing the substrate with respect to the display unit. The mirror substrate may include a first mirror layer extending continuously on a surface of a transparent substrate and a plurality of mirror patterns on the first mirror layer. The first mirror layer is formed on both a region in which the plurality of mirror patterns are formed and a region in which the plurality of mirror patterns are not formed. External light is incident to and reflected by the first mirror layer, thus reducing an image haze and enhancing a display quality of the display device. In addition, the first mirror layer and the plurality of mirror patterns may be formed by using a single halftone mask to simplify the manufacturing process and increase a productivity of the mirror substrate.
